    Its a bit weird that as Spain you can host games because as BO says, only Roman factions should be able to do this, as from export_descr_buildings. Which text file is this error message stored in?

    I'd originally modded RTW v1.2 so that several other factions were able to construct more buildings, roads, mines etc. EG, Seleucids were given access to the Eastern trade routes, Barbarians could build academies, Eastern factions could build paved roads, and so on. Changed the options firstly in export_descr_buildings, and then in export_buildings in the Data\Text folder. Also sorted the building cards, as default is army barracks. Similar method applies to units.

    Quote Originally Posted by Seasoned Alcoholic
    Its a bit weird that as Spain you can host games because as BO says, only Roman factions should be able to do this, as from export_descr_buildings. Which text file is this error message stored in?
    In the Data/text/event_strings.txt file, search for the {games_held_body_barbarian} event
